The Importance of Having an Outline for an Informative Speech

Have you ever listened to a speech that seemed to lack structure, with ideas jumping haphazardly from one topic to the next? Did you find it difficult to follow the speaker’s train of thought and struggled to extract any meaningful takeaways from it? If so, then you know how crucial it is to have a well-organized outline for an informative speech.

An outline acts as a blueprint for your speech, providing structure and coherence to your thoughts and ideas. It helps you to stay focused and on track, preventing you from straying too far from your central topic, and making it easier for your audience to follow along with your ideas.

So, what are the benefits of having an outline for your informative speech? Let’s explore some of the main advantages.

Benefits of Developing an Informative Speech Outline

1. Enhances Clarity

Having a clear outline enables you to organize your thoughts and ideas logically. It enhances your clarity of thinking and enables you to streamline your speech’s content to fit correctly into the allocated time slot, making it more effective.

When you develop an outline, it helps you identify any potential gaps or inconsistencies in your speech. You can then address them before the presentation, reducing the chances of confusion for your audience.

2. Time-Saving

Writing an outline helps to speed up the process of creating your informative speech. By organizing your thoughts into a cohesive structure, you’ll need less time to get your thoughts down on paper. You can also use the outline to practice your speech, ensuring that you stay within your allocated time, and don’t waste your audience’s time with irrelevant information.

3. Builds Confidence

For many people, speaking publicly is a nerve-racking experience. However, by having a well-developed outline, it can boost your confidence and reduce anxiety levels, as you have a specific plan to guide you.

Your audience will appreciate that you have taken the time to prepare your speech adequately, and they’ll be more likely to find your content organized and easy to follow, which can boost your credibility.

4. Increased Accountability

When you have a clear outline, it makes it easier to plan, manage, and deliver your speech, making you more accountable. The outline can act as a checklist to ensure that you have covered all the essential points in your presentation. It also helps to ensure that you stay focused on your core message, avoiding distractions and tangents.
